0

在此处输入图像描述

Gridview 不显示包含用于插入和更新的数据的行。

由于我在页面加载后更改了我的 gridview 数据源,但它没有使用这个更新的数据源加载数据,并且因为它是 c# 中的 gridview,它没有显示数据绑定方法()。

String tmh = m_Project.projdepthrs
    .Where(c => c.DEPARTMENTPHASE == department && c.ProjectID == m_ProjectID)
    .Select(c => c.TMH).First();

LBLAllotedhrs.Text = tmh;
LBLLefthrs.Text = tmh;

String[] splitstring = department.Split('-');
String newdept = splitstring[0].Trim();

var prjdeptphase = m_Project.projectactivities.Where(c => c.DEPARTMENT == newdept && c.PROJECTID == m_ProjectID);

ProjectActivitiesGrid.DataSource = null;
ProjectActivitiesGrid.DataSource = prjdeptphase;

我的 gridview 数据源在组合框项目选择事件上发生更改。

我已经尝试了所有给定的stackoverflow帖子,但没有一个对我有用。图片如上图所示。

4

1 回答 1

2

调用 ProjectActivitiesGrid.DataBind(); 设置源后

于 2013-10-08T17:46:59.213 回答